Skip to content
  • Home
  • Aktuell
  • Tags
  • 0 Ungelesen 0
  • Kategorien
  • Unreplied
  • Beliebt
  • GitHub
  • Docu
  • Hilfe
Skins
  • Light
  • Brite
  • Cerulean
  • Cosmo
  • Flatly
  • Journal
  • Litera
  • Lumen
  • Lux
  • Materia
  • Minty
  • Morph
  • Pulse
  • Sandstone
  • Simplex
  • Sketchy
  • Spacelab
  • United
  • Yeti
  • Zephyr
  • Dark
  • Cyborg
  • Darkly
  • Quartz
  • Slate
  • Solar
  • Superhero
  • Vapor

  • Standard: (Kein Skin)
  • Kein Skin
Einklappen
ioBroker Logo

Community Forum

donate donate
  1. ioBroker Community Home
  2. Deutsch
  3. Skripten / Logik
  4. Blockly
  5. PV-System über JSON als Datenpunkte eintragen

NEWS

  • UPDATE 31.10.: Amazon Alexa - ioBroker Skill läuft aus ?
    apollon77A
    apollon77
    48
    3
    8.8k

  • Monatsrückblick – September 2025
    BluefoxB
    Bluefox
    13
    1
    2.2k

  • Neues Video "KI im Smart Home" - ioBroker plus n8n
    BluefoxB
    Bluefox
    16
    1
    3.4k

PV-System über JSON als Datenpunkte eintragen

Geplant Angeheftet Gesperrt Verschoben Ungelöst Blockly
7 Beiträge 3 Kommentatoren 452 Aufrufe 1 Watching
  • Älteste zuerst
  • Neuste zuerst
  • Meiste Stimmen
Antworten
  • In einem neuen Thema antworten
Anmelden zum Antworten
Dieses Thema wurde gelöscht. Nur Nutzer mit entsprechenden Rechten können es sehen.
  • PinguinoP Offline
    PinguinoP Offline
    Pinguino
    schrieb am zuletzt editiert von
    #1

    Hallo zusammen,

    ich habe ein PV-System von Solplanet, welches ich per JSON abfragen kann:

    4e9a151b-06bc-40ff-9e9a-b8441a313c9d-grafik.png

    pac= Power AC
    eto= Energy Total /10
    etd= Energy Today /10
    usw...

    Ich möchte nun diese JSON Abfrage in Datenpunkte umwandeln, allerdings habe ich noch nie mit JSON gearbeitet.
    Wie kann ich (bervorzugt mit Blockly) aus der JSON Abfrage, nun Objekte / Datenpunkte anlegen und aktualisieren?

    Danke vorab

    HomoranH paul53P 2 Antworten Letzte Antwort
    0
    • PinguinoP Pinguino

      Hallo zusammen,

      ich habe ein PV-System von Solplanet, welches ich per JSON abfragen kann:

      4e9a151b-06bc-40ff-9e9a-b8441a313c9d-grafik.png

      pac= Power AC
      eto= Energy Total /10
      etd= Energy Today /10
      usw...

      Ich möchte nun diese JSON Abfrage in Datenpunkte umwandeln, allerdings habe ich noch nie mit JSON gearbeitet.
      Wie kann ich (bervorzugt mit Blockly) aus der JSON Abfrage, nun Objekte / Datenpunkte anlegen und aktualisieren?

      Danke vorab

      HomoranH Nicht stören
      HomoranH Nicht stören
      Homoran
      Global Moderator Administrators
      schrieb am zuletzt editiert von
      #2

      @daniel-hefele sagte in PV-System über JSON als Datenpunkte eintragen:

      welches ich per JSON abfragen kann:

      dann stell das JSON hier mal als Text in code-tags ein

      kein Support per PN! - Fragen im Forum stellen - es gibt fast nichts, was nicht auch für andere interessant ist.

      Benutzt das Voting rechts unten im Beitrag wenn er euch geholfen hat.

      der Installationsfixer: curl -fsL https://iobroker.net/fix.sh | bash -

      PinguinoP 1 Antwort Letzte Antwort
      0
      • HomoranH Homoran

        @daniel-hefele sagte in PV-System über JSON als Datenpunkte eintragen:

        welches ich per JSON abfragen kann:

        dann stell das JSON hier mal als Text in code-tags ein

        PinguinoP Offline
        PinguinoP Offline
        Pinguino
        schrieb am zuletzt editiert von
        #3

        @homoran

        JSON Rohdaten:

        {"flg":1,"tim":"20240301122647","tmp":377,"fac":4998,"pac":1285,"sac":1285,"qac":0,"eto":22,"etd":22,"hto":2,"pf":100,"err":0,"vac":[2326,2331,2326],"iac":[21,20,17],"vpv":[5535,2589,0],"ipv":[160,163,0],"str":[],"stu":1,"pac1":439,"qac1":0,"pac2":457,"qac2":0,"pac3":383,"qac3":0}
        
        HomoranH 1 Antwort Letzte Antwort
        0
        • PinguinoP Pinguino

          @homoran

          JSON Rohdaten:

          {"flg":1,"tim":"20240301122647","tmp":377,"fac":4998,"pac":1285,"sac":1285,"qac":0,"eto":22,"etd":22,"hto":2,"pf":100,"err":0,"vac":[2326,2331,2326],"iac":[21,20,17],"vpv":[5535,2589,0],"ipv":[160,163,0],"str":[],"stu":1,"pac1":439,"qac1":0,"pac2":457,"qac2":0,"pac3":383,"qac3":0}
          
          HomoranH Nicht stören
          HomoranH Nicht stören
          Homoran
          Global Moderator Administrators
          schrieb am zuletzt editiert von
          #4

          @daniel-hefele

          Screenshot_20240301-124444_Firefox.jpg

          Beispiel für pac

          Eigenen Datenpunkt unter 0_userdata.0 anlegen

          Blockly auf Änderung des Json Datenpunktes triggern

          Wenn Änderung
          dann aktualisiere PacDP mit Attribut pac vom JSON DP

          kein Support per PN! - Fragen im Forum stellen - es gibt fast nichts, was nicht auch für andere interessant ist.

          Benutzt das Voting rechts unten im Beitrag wenn er euch geholfen hat.

          der Installationsfixer: curl -fsL https://iobroker.net/fix.sh | bash -

          PinguinoP 1 Antwort Letzte Antwort
          0
          • HomoranH Homoran

            @daniel-hefele

            Screenshot_20240301-124444_Firefox.jpg

            Beispiel für pac

            Eigenen Datenpunkt unter 0_userdata.0 anlegen

            Blockly auf Änderung des Json Datenpunktes triggern

            Wenn Änderung
            dann aktualisiere PacDP mit Attribut pac vom JSON DP

            PinguinoP Offline
            PinguinoP Offline
            Pinguino
            schrieb am zuletzt editiert von
            #5

            @homoran

            Datenpunkte sind bereits angelegt. Allerdings scheitert es am JSON Datenpunkt triggern.
            Wie kann ich den JSON Datenpunkt triggern? (evtl. löst sich damit auch direkt die folgefrage bzgl. aktualisieren ;_)

            paul53P 1 Antwort Letzte Antwort
            0
            • PinguinoP Pinguino

              Hallo zusammen,

              ich habe ein PV-System von Solplanet, welches ich per JSON abfragen kann:

              4e9a151b-06bc-40ff-9e9a-b8441a313c9d-grafik.png

              pac= Power AC
              eto= Energy Total /10
              etd= Energy Today /10
              usw...

              Ich möchte nun diese JSON Abfrage in Datenpunkte umwandeln, allerdings habe ich noch nie mit JSON gearbeitet.
              Wie kann ich (bervorzugt mit Blockly) aus der JSON Abfrage, nun Objekte / Datenpunkte anlegen und aktualisieren?

              Danke vorab

              paul53P Offline
              paul53P Offline
              paul53
              schrieb am zuletzt editiert von paul53
              #6

              @pinguino sagte: aus der JSON Abfrage, nun Objekte / Datenpunkte anlegen und aktualisieren?

              Ganz ohne Skript mit Alias-Datenpunkten vom Typ "Zahl", Rolle "value" und mit Lesekonvertierung. Beispiel Leistung:

              JSON.parse(val).pac
              

              Beispiel Energie total:

              JSON.parse(val).eto / 10
              

              Bitte verzichtet auf Chat-Nachrichten, denn die Handhabung ist grauenhaft !
              Produktiv: RPi 2 mit S.USV, HM-MOD-RPI und SLC-USB-Stick mit root fs

              1 Antwort Letzte Antwort
              0
              • PinguinoP Pinguino

                @homoran

                Datenpunkte sind bereits angelegt. Allerdings scheitert es am JSON Datenpunkt triggern.
                Wie kann ich den JSON Datenpunkt triggern? (evtl. löst sich damit auch direkt die folgefrage bzgl. aktualisieren ;_)

                paul53P Offline
                paul53P Offline
                paul53
                schrieb am zuletzt editiert von
                #7

                @pinguino sagte: Wie kann ich den JSON Datenpunkt triggern?

                Du hast das JSON bereits in einem Datenpunkt?

                Bitte verzichtet auf Chat-Nachrichten, denn die Handhabung ist grauenhaft !
                Produktiv: RPi 2 mit S.USV, HM-MOD-RPI und SLC-USB-Stick mit root fs

                1 Antwort Letzte Antwort
                0
                Antworten
                • In einem neuen Thema antworten
                Anmelden zum Antworten
                • Älteste zuerst
                • Neuste zuerst
                • Meiste Stimmen


                Support us

                ioBroker
                Community Adapters
                Donate

                416

                Online

                32.4k

                Benutzer

                81.5k

                Themen

                1.3m

                Beiträge
                Community
                Impressum | Datenschutz-Bestimmungen | Nutzungsbedingungen | Einwilligungseinstellungen
                ioBroker Community 2014-2025
                logo
                • Anmelden

                • Du hast noch kein Konto? Registrieren

                • Anmelden oder registrieren, um zu suchen
                • Erster Beitrag
                  Letzter Beitrag
                0
                • Home
                • Aktuell
                • Tags
                • Ungelesen 0
                • Kategorien
                • Unreplied
                • Beliebt
                • GitHub
                • Docu
                • Hilfe